Nasdaq Top 100 - Visits Stats

6 4 0 0
Visit Id Visitor Id User Date (UTC) Location IP
62491388
21 Oct, 2024, 14:59:35 2a03:2880:22ff:73::face:b00c
61257140
09 Oct, 2024, 20:19:20 85.208.96.196
60831169
05 Oct, 2024, 09:27:04
US,Raleigh
40.77.167.55
60559925
03 Oct, 2024, 01:34:35
US,Sunnyvale
17.241.219.111
Page 1 of 1. (Total: 4 Items)